How much does it cost to rent an apartment in Allston?
| Bedroom | Average Price | Cheapest Price | Highest Price |
|---|---|---|---|
| Allston Studio Apartments with Washer/Dryer | $2,511 | $1,550 | $10,000+ |
| Allston 1 Bedroom Apartments with Washer/Dryer | $3,051 | $1,000 | $10,000+ |
| Allston 2 Bedroom Apartments with Washer/Dryer | $3,761 | $1,350 | $10,000+ |
| Allston 3 Bedroom Apartments with Washer/Dryer | $4,398 | $490 | $10,000+ |
| Allston 4 Bedroom Apartments with Washer/Dryer | $5,356 | $1,996 | $10,000+ |
| Allston 5 Bedroom Apartments | $6,466 | $975 | $10,000+ |
| Allston 6 Bedroom Apartments | $8,601 | $4,000 | $10,000+ |
